Common Types of Driver Distraction

Distracted driving is a form of negligence that injures more than 1,000 people in the U.S. every day. Activities that distract a driver's eyes, hands, or mind can greatly increase the chances of an accident.

Common types of distractions include:

  • Texting
  • Using a cell phone or smartphone
  • Talking to passengers
  • Grooming
  • Reading maps
  • Using a navigation system
  • Watching a video
  • Adjusting a radio, CD player, or MP3 player

Activities requiring visual, manual, and mental attention, such a text messaging, are by far the most distracting and dangerous.
